Billionaire Trump Supporter Just Brutally Threw Him Under The Bus

Peter Thiel, a prominent Republican benefactor with substantial wealth, conveyed his dissatisfaction with the tenure of outgoing President Donald Trump, expressing his displeasure in the administration’s inability to fulfill even his modest anticipations.

In an interview conducted by Barton Gellman of The Atlantic, Thiel expressed his perspective that casting a vote in favor of Trump could be likened to an inarticulate expression of distress, with the underlying goal of effecting positive change inside the nation. However, Thiel ultimately experienced a sense of disillusionment and disenchantment when his expectations were not met.

“There are a lot of things I got wrong,” Thiel told Gellman. “It was crazier than I thought. It was more dangerous than I thought. They couldn’t get the most basic pieces of the government to work. So that was—I think that part was maybe worse than even my low expectations.”

Thiel, a prominent supporter of Trump during the 2016 presidential campaign, disclosed that Trump had contacted him to express his disappointment and dissatisfaction, stating that he felt a sense of sadness and had anticipated a greater level of financial support from Thiel for the current election cycle, a request that Thiel declined.

Gellman said that Thiel learned months later that Trump had contacted Blake Masters to dissuade him from seeking the Senate again and had referred to Thiel as a “fucking scumbag.” Thiel also stated that he would no longer be contributing to Republican politicians in the near future.

Thiel told Gellman, “There’s always a chance I might change my mind. But by talking to you, it makes it hard for me to change my mind. My husband doesn’t want me to give them any more money, and he’s right. I know they’re going to be pestering me like crazy. And by talking to you, it’s going to lock me out of the cycle for 2024.”

Thiel also criticized Trump’s endeavors to invalidate the outcomes of the 2020 election as lacking in utility. According to Gellman, Thiel expressed disappointment that Trump would not fulfill his anticipated role as a transformative figure, however he indicated that he would not retroactively adopt an oppositional stance towards Trump, commonly known as a “Never Trumper.”

According to a report in April, it was indicated that Thiel will abstain from providing financial support to any candidates in the year 2024 due to his waning interest in politics and the ongoing cultural conflict.

Nevertheless, Thiel demonstrated his endorsement of Florida Governor Ron DeSantis in May, asserting that DeSantis possesses the qualities necessary to excel as a presidential candidate.
